2020 Didn’t end well

2 years ago
My husband and I planned to move to Caldas Da Rainha ( haven’t been there, but we planned a month trip first. I was broadsided when he told me YESTERDAY he wants a divorce! Our papers are all ready to submit to the consulate, We have sold all our rather new furniture and purchased smaller Europe appropriate furniture, found a mover. Etc. etc. I can’t afford to live in the U.S. on my income alone AND I just turned 72! Gratefully I am healthily, but I am 72.?? What is the TRUTH that it will take to live a middle class life over there? The U.S. has lost its mind both politically and financially. With all the cost’s you don’t realize till you actually live there, what will it take? I would want a 2 bedroom 2 bathroom, ( but I can get by with 1 bath. Location in the middle of the city where I can walk to “everything” necessary, heat and air and an outside balcony or courtyard. If I purchase a flat, 200,000 U.S. max, I will POSSIBLY have a little cash left and $1,700 S.S. monthly, that’s it! I will be completely alone. ?? Can I do this?
Thank you for any guidance you can provide.
